Xiaomi Buds 4 Pro Touch Controls

The Xiaomi Buds 4 Pro feature touch-sensitive areas on each earbud. Users can tap or hold these areas to perform various actions, such as play/pause, skip tracks, or activate voice assistants. The controls are customizable via the Xiaomi app, allowing users to assign specific functions to different gestures. The touch sensitivity is generally reliable, with minimal accidental activations.

Apple AirPods Touch Controls

Apple AirPods, particularly the AirPods Pro and newer models, utilize force sensors and touch gestures. Users can press the stems to control playback, switch modes, or activate Siri. The gestures are intuitive and seamlessly integrated with iOS devices, providing a consistent experience. However, some users find the force sensor presses less precise compared to dedicated touch surfaces.

Xiaomi Buds 4 Pro User Interface

The Xiaomi Buds 4 Pro interface is managed primarily through the Xiaomi Wear app. The app provides options to customize touch controls, update firmware, and adjust sound settings. Pairing is straightforward via Bluetooth, with quick pairing options for Xiaomi devices. The interface is user-friendly but may require some familiarity with Xiaomi’s ecosystem.

Apple AirPods User Interface

Apple AirPods integrate seamlessly with iOS devices using the Bluetooth pairing process. Once paired, they automatically connect when removed from the case and are managed through the Bluetooth settings or the Control Center. The user interface is minimalistic, with features like automatic ear detection and spatial audio working out-of-the-box. Customization options are limited but sufficient for most users.
